They do things somewhat slower in Alabama. You will probably slow down yourself by the time you get down that far from the NE. Think of it as a vacation. De stress a bit.
A point about 65 at night, watch for deer. Also you might be or not be familiar with storms in the south, if you hear a single note scream of a siren that is tornado warning for your area. We are also going into hurricane season in a couple of days time. Nothing active right now so all is well.
